How much does it cost to rent a home in Oka?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Oka 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,129 | $1,450 | $10,000+ |
| Oka 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,467 | $2,200 | $10,000+ |
| Oka 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,520 | $2,250 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Oka
What type of rentals are currently available in Oka?
There are currently 107 Apartments for Rent in Oka, QC with pricing that ranges from $1,024 to $4,620. There are also 49 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Oka ranging from $1,320 to $15,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Oka?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Oka ranges from $1,320 to $15,500 with an average monthly rent of $3,265.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Oka?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Oka range from $1,280 to $4,495,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,200 to $12,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,250 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,155.
